The Core i5-13400 is a clear winner – it's a much faster gaming CPU than the Ryzen 5 3600X and it's also a better value for money, as it's only $7.20 more expensive!
Advantages of the Core i5-13400
- A much faster CPU for gaming
- A better value for money for gaming
- Has an integrated GPU, while the Ryzen 5 3600X cannot run games without a dedicated GPU
Advantages of the Ryzen 5 3600X
- Up to 4% cheaper – $157.66 vs $164.86

Specifications
Comparison of all specifications
Core i5-13400 | SpecificationsComparison of all specifications | Ryzen 5 3600X |
---|---|---|
General | ||
Jan 4th, 2023 | Release Date | Jul 7th, 2019 |
$221.00 | MSRP | $249.00 |
Desktop | Segment | Desktop |
Intel Socket 1700 | Socket | AMD Socket AM4 |
Raptor Lake | Codename | Matisse |
Not Available | Power Consumption | 95 W |
Performance | ||
10 | Cores | 6 |
16 | Threads | 12 |
2.5 GHz | Base Frequency | 3.8 GHz |
4.6 GHz | Turbo Frequency | 4.4 GHz |
20 MB | L3 Cache | 32 MB |
Other Features | ||
DDR4 @ 3200 MHz, DDR5 @ 4800 MHz | RAM | DDR4 @ 3200 MHz |
UHD Graphics 730 | Integrated Graphics | No |
No | Overclockable | Yes |
